Key statistics about Playa Blanca roses

  • Head size for Playa Blanca roses typically ranges between 5 and 6.5 cm, creating generous full blooms suitable for statement arrangements.
  • Stem lengths of approximately 50 to 70 cm allow flexible use in both tall lobby vases and compact bedside displays.
  • The average vase life of Playa Blanca roses is around 14 days when supported by proper flower care and regular water changes.
  • Year round availability ensures that luxury hotels can maintain consistent floral standards across all seasons and occupancy levels.

How long do Playa Blanca roses last in a hotel room or suite ?

With proper flower care, including fresh water, trimmed cut stems, and protection from direct sunlight, Playa Blanca roses can last up to about 14 days in a vase. In practice, most luxury hotels replace arrangements more frequently to ensure guests always see flowers fresh at their peak. This combination of long lasting potential and proactive maintenance allows properties to keep blanca roses and white roses looking immaculate throughout a guest’s stay.
